    Online Graduate Student Writing Groups

    June 3, 2021

    Join a weekly writing group open to all master’s and doctoral students at Laurier this spring and summer. This graduate writing group operates on a drop-in basis – meaning you can choose to attend the weeks that work best for your schedule.  

    Bring any kind of in-progress academic writing (major research projects, proposals, conference papers, coursework, etc.) to work on in a supportive and productive environment. 

    If you know a fellow graduate student who might be interested, spread the word and help us grow our writing communities. 

    • When: Mondays, June 14 to August 23, excluding the Civic Holiday (August 2), 10:00am-12:00pm.  
    • Where: Zoom.  
    • How: Contact studentsuccess@wlu.ca to register. The Zoom link is the same for all Monday meetings throughout the summer.   
    • Who: A Writing Services staff member will act as host. Participants are fellow graduate students. 

    Note: The timing and virtual meeting location above applies to all graduate students regardless of campus.
